Portugal: Beer production, sales drop in 2020
Portugal beer sales dropped by 15% in 2020 due to the pandemic restrictions, but exports increased by 9%, the Executive Digest reported on August 5 citing the Portugal Brewers Association.
The nations brewers produced a total of 659 mln litres last year, 7.3% down versus 2019.
Domestic sales dropped by 15% to 469 mln litres, the Association said.
Beer exports totalled 194 mln litres, up 9% versus 2019, mostly thanks to reopening of markets in the second half of 2020.
